Topless Photographed Estate

The Chateau d’Autet tops on the ravel bucket list for wealthy tourists. The affluent tourists makes desperate attempt to stay at the secluded 19th century hunting lodge, France. It is the mansion where Duchess of Cambridge, Kate Middleton was photographed topless.

The Chateau d’Autet is an estate owned by the son of Princess Margaret, David Linley. Treasuring his relationship with Prince William as a cousin and a friend, David Linley has turn down abundant offers from the elusive high-end that are keen on staying at the secluded retreat. It was also revealed, offers have been increasing since the publication of the topless photographs by the French Magazine ‘Closer’ for paparazzi snaps.
